Pearl Harbor Memorial
Wow.  Very moving.  If your clients are going to or through Honolulu, they have to go.

USS Missouri Battleship Museum
A short ride out to Ford’s Island from the Pearl Harbor Memorial.  Be sure to recommend your clients to take the private tour. 

Hyatt Regency Waikiki Resort & Spa
Special thanks to Scott Kawasaki, Director of Public Relations.  What a terrific hotel!  Amazing ocean views, in the heart of Waikiki… just walk across the street, grab a board and surf.

Ray Sowders – Guitar player & Performer.
An amazingly talented guitar player who plays from 5 to 6 every Tuesday, Saturday & Sunday out by the pool at the Hyatt Waikiki.

Grand Hyatt Kauai Resort & Spa
What a wonderful property, set in Poipu in the southern part of Kauai.  Be sure to have one of their signature Mai Tai’s. 

Nukumoi Surf Co.
Great people.  Ask for Jamie Dillberg as your instructor.  A former professional surfer, great teacher… and if your clients are women – according to my wife you’ll score points sending them to Jamie.
